Otari Nadaraya
Otari Nadaraya is an analyst and chief economist at TBC Capital, where he focuses on economic trends and inflation forecasts in Georgia. He has recently been in the news for predicting that inflation rates are expected to slightly exceed the target 3% mark, influenced by various economic factors including base effects and rising food prices.
